1. How do I put icons beside "Start", "Load", and "Quit" on the Title Screen?
2. How do I make a lightning striking the ground effect?
3. How do I make an AVI Movie happen when I click Start/New Game on the Title Screen?
Hmm...
1) I don't think that the first one is possible, except you might be able to cheat and place the icons on the image you have for the title. I.e., for the picture you are using as a title screen, place the icons on that where the start, load, quit options are. King Anesis might know a better way, as he uses 2k3
2) Easiest way would be to make a blank event on the square you want the lightning to hit and use the Show Battle Animation command (2nd page, 2nd column, 9th row, and set it on that event. If you wanted to add a burn effect (like the lightning blackened the ground, edit your tileset to include a square which is a replica of the regular ground square, as well as one with a burn mark. Then on the square you want the lightning to hit, place the replicated tile instead of the regular tile. Then when the lightning hits, do a switch chip and switch the replica tile with the burn tile
3) Set up an Auto Start event in the first map which has the command Play Movie in it.

It's possible he did it the way I described. You can't directly modify the scripts in 2k3. I'm downloading now to see.
EDIT:
He used RM2k3 Message codes. Find the list here: http://rmrk.net/index.php/topic,18.0.html
So, go to the place where you edit what it says for those options (String Page 5), and put the message code before the word. (For example: $BQuit Game would show a shield icon in front of "Quit Game"). I thought you meant coloured icons, like the ones for skills and stuff in XP. I forgot that they don't exist in 2k3.

Okay, i'll give you a described example of how to use switches.
1- In any map, let's use a house, create a new event, i'll refer to this one as E1 from now on, and set it to Auto-Start.
2- Now create a new event for where we want our NPC to spawn, just place in front of a door or steps, don't set an image for it.
3- In E1, create a "Move Event" command, change the image of NPC to make him visible, and then create some movement commands to make him go to you.
4- Make him say something, and again set some movement commands to get him out of sight.
5- In E1, create a new switch and turn it on, also, call the switch "CONVO1" or something, anything that you'd like, it doesn't matter.
6- Now, in E1 again, create a new page, and on the left hand side, in the "Preconditions" menu, check one of the Switch boxes, and select "CONVO1" or whatever you called it. Make sure the image is blank and now make him "Below Hero" in the Event Layer, so you don't get stopped by his invisible sprite.
There, a basic guideline on what you need to do with Auto-Start events. So when you test play, walk into the house, and this short scene will automatically happen, and will end without any eternal loops.
